Understanding the structure of sodium laureth sulfate and NaCl mixtures in water
Abstract: The objective of this research is to understand the detailed structure of water-surfactant solutions as a function of concentration of salt. This is important as these materials form the main components of personal care products and this fundamental understanding will provide the basis of new formulations.
